About Us
Diverse
We are a diverse group of parishioners. We have three different types of worship service and a variety of ministries that provide numerous alternatives to serve God.
Active
We are a very active congregation. At St Paul's we are an intellectually informed and spiritually mature community who value the liturgical heritage of Anglicanism in South Africa.
Strive
Through prayer, music, readings, and dialogue we strive to fill ourselves with God's Spirit so we can spread that Spirit to others.
Loving Communities
In response to the Diocesan vision of "Loving Communities", we aim to "love God, love one another, love our neighbour and the environment around us and become a loving model of the society we want to see and pray for." In affirming differences and embracing the diversity we are "in the city, for the city and with the city.
Our Vision
Our Vision is for St Paul's to be a beacon in the heart of the city of Durban, a Christian community which is loving, non-discriminatory, welcoming of each other, accepting and understanding of different cultures,values and ways of worship, serving the community around us, especially those who are homeless, survivors of abuse and those who are marginalized.
Our Mission
Our Mission is related to that of the Anglican Church of Southern Africa, with its vision ACTS (Anchored in the love of Christ, Committed to God's Mission, Transformed by the Holy Spirit), and its priorities: Liturgical renewal and transformative worship Discipleship – including theological education, formation and leadership development prophetic ministry – including advocacy in education, nurture of the young, women and gender, environment and health.
